Output 171b4b77c263b952583662514b5433c9817a2aaf60a2d4ddb98ca8d4b6636e0a:4

value
24696486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 80029c185f4b74b59e2a3f50e2fbff9479c57d64 OP_EQUALVERIFY OP_CHECKSIG
address
1CfrctCMkLja1B7ZdKNLrYBb3y8YEdBCch
transaction
171b4b77c263b952583662514b5433c9817a2aaf60a2d4ddb98ca8d4b6636e0a
spent
true